Output 6efd35a3d93d7a4e25c6b8f4a5f6cfbc5ed80eb6d36709c050a923e8b3867707:3

value
21485035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1024bb90f37ddd9b08900e6d7a49922248f39f7 OP_EQUAL
address
3KHZ65gNeRopaaZcppcnkSUhD9KyJwW3Nt
transaction
6efd35a3d93d7a4e25c6b8f4a5f6cfbc5ed80eb6d36709c050a923e8b3867707
confirmations
228454
spent
true